Another rumor that has been floating around is DYNAMO DWAYNE DEROSARIO to FC COPENHAGEN in DENMARK. Nothing substantiates this rumor as the Danish newspapers and FC Copenhagen website mention nothing. Canadien Attiba Hutchinson does play at the club and is a teammate of DeRosario’s with Canada. Friends of mine with ties to FC Copenhagen say nary a word has been said about this…..

RONALDINHO to LA is one of the rumors that is floating around these days but are we to take this seriously? The figure being thrown out is 18 million dollars……LA would need to secure another DP slot . Do they of all teams need more star quality. I think they have enough with David Beckham. How about a few more quality players to balance out the team?

Also from LA is that forward CARLOS RUIZ will move on to the COLUMBUS CREW and re-join coach SIGI SCHMID whom he won an MLS CUP with in LA years back.
This makes more sense and Columbus is rumored to being parting with defender FRANKIE HEJDUK……RUIZ is probably not the mobile type forward that LA needs now as he sits at the top of the box attracting defenders which ultimately would kill off space for LANDON DONOVAN and EDSON BUDDLE to work in.

NATE JACQUA could be on his way back to the DYNAMO but is this the ultimate? It may be based on resources but if he returns he would only be rented as his ultimate destination is SEATTLE next year? He would be an upgrade but not that mobile forward that would be the ultimate partner for BRIAN CHING. JOSEOPH NGWENYA remains awol in EUROPE.

WORLD soccer stars are infilitrating Houston for the FREE KICK MASTERS event which takes place on Saturday night at RELIANT STADIUM. The televised event will go back to over 35 countries around the world. LIONEL MESSI, RONALDINHO, LUIS FABIANO, ROBERT PIRES, RAFA MARQUEZ and MARTIN PALERMO are all expected to arrive on the fourth of July to compete on the 5th. Best hot spot for seeing the stars other than RELIANT will be the GALLERIA…

Free Kick Masters Player Bio: Del Piero

Name:Alessandro Del Piero

Age: 33

Club: Juventus

National team: Italy

Honors: * FIFA 100 (125 greatest living players)

* The 100 Greatest Players of the 20th Century – World Soccer Magazine

* All-Time Top Scorer for Juve

* Serie A Top Scorer 2008

* Serie B Top Scorer 2007

* UEFA Champions League Top Scorer 1997, 1998

* Coppa Italia Top Scorer 2006

* Italian Footballer of the Year 1998

* Golden Foot Award 2007

* Most Outstanding Young Football Player in Europe (Bravo Award) 1996

* UEFA Champions League 10 Years Jubilee Poll Best Attacker

* 4th Top Scorer Goals for Azzurri

* MVP of the Intercontinental Final Award 1996

Interesting facts: In terms of goalscoring, Del Piero holds the all-time record at Juventus with 242 goals

The DYNAMO take on Real Salt Lake in probably the most detested playing surface in MLS. The players can’t stand the artificial surface yet that is what they will be confronted with tonite. Even RSL goalkeeper NICK RIMANDO alluded to the difficult surface. The stadium in Sandy, UTAH can’t come quick enough for RSL but irregardless they are udefeated at home and the DYNAMO have a crack at breaking that streak in a place they have only won once.
The key player in my opinion these days is midfielder KYLE BECKERMANN for RSL (Colorado why did you trade him?). His ethic, leadership and desire go a long way in helping them control midfield. Also he is a threat from long range. The set-up man is Argentine JAVIER MORALES who has 7 assists on the year and the speed of ROBBIE FINDLEY up front is a threat on the surface.
Teams have to adjust their passing at RICE ECCLES on a surface where the ball runs….

Spoke with EDDIE ROBINSON this past Tuesday while he was getting treatment at ROBERTSON and he is targeting the DC UNITED game in Superliga to make his return to the line-up.

LIGA DE QUITO struck a huge blow in South America becoming the first team from ECUADOR to win the COPA LIBERTADORES….amazing stuff if you caught it on FOX ESPANOL.
They defeated FLUMINENSE of BRAZIL in penalty kicks and now will go on to the FIFA WORLD CLUB CHAMPIONSHIPS in TOKYO.
Eighty thousands fans were in the MARACANA for the final and only 2000 were from ECUADOR. What a moment for this country and it’s soccer. Something tells me a few of their players will be moving on from the Ecuadorian first division.

*TINO ASPRILLA continues his bizzare behavior. The former Colombian national team player and NEWCASTLE striker is under house arrest for illegal posession of weapons.
Seems Tino was upset that a private security area would not allow three women and his bodyguard into the property so instead of working it out he unloaded with a gun spraying the booth with 29 bullets……Conflict resolution classes are not in TINO’s future……

DECO is heading to CHELSEA to play for his Portuguese national team coach “Big Phil” FELIPE SCOLARI. I wonder the type of impact he will have in the fast paced EPL where he will get less space and time with the ball. He will need to sourrounded by the right compliment of players as he will get a yard less room in England then he did in Spain. Is this a thank you from SCOLARI similiar to the one in New York for CLAUDIO REYNA who by the way played in a charity event in Manhattan but then did not join the RED BULL in LA this past weekend. I don’t want to beat this up but how can this be good PR for anybody??? Including MLS and the RED BULL? This should have been avoided…….Juan Pablo Angel showed up at this event but did not play…..

*FYI CHELSEA owner Roman Abramovich has given new manager Felipe Scolari around $500 million dollars to improve the team. And to think the DYNAMO are on a payroll of 2.3 million dollars in MLS. How is that for perspective. Reminds us that MLS teams have done well with limited resources.
